Abstract: A method and apparatus for detecting pipe entrenchment or upheaval of a flexible pipe and/or the presence of an external feature to the flexible pipe are disclosed. The method includes helically winding a temperature sensing element (204) around a layer of a flexible pipe; helically winding a heating element (206) around a layer of a flexible pipe; heating the heating element to a pre-determined temperature; measuring the temperature at at least two locations along the flexible pipe; comparing the measured temperature response at the at least two locations; and making a determination, from the comparison of measured responses, regarding the exterior vicinity of the pipe at one of the at least two locations.

Abstract: A method and apparatus are disclosed for determining a bending radius of a flexible pipe. The apparatus includes at least one bend sensor element comprising an elongate flexible substrate and at least one bend sensitive element on the substrate that has at least one electrical characteristic that is responsive to angular displacement of the substrate. The apparatus also comprises a flexible crush resistant elongate housing that supports and surrounds the bend sensor element.
